I was diagnosed with HPV last year also, only certain strains give you warts and cancer, there are 100s of strains, I have one of the ones that has a lower risk of cancer but not warts. I had a biopsy last year and it was all clear so have to have yearly paps also. It can lay dormant for many years before it shows up and 90% of people catch some strain of hpv in their lives and usually clears up on its own.
